Slide/TM-77

From wiki
Jump to navigation Jump to search

Links

Links hierher

[edit]
Slide
edit
qkey  TM-77
pkey  TM
basename  8-Transaktionsverwaltung.pptx
page  77
name  TM-77
title  Ausblick „Implementierung von Datenbanken“
keywords  
links  
literature  
learningGoal  →[[]]
[edit]
Ausblick „Implementierung von Datenbanken“
Lange Transaktionen •(auch •Workflows• genannt) erstrecken sich über Tage, Wochen oder Monate. Sie finden sich in vielen komplexen Designanwendungen. Dabei sollen auch „inkonsistente“ Zwischenzustände dem Recovery unterliegen:•Definition eines •Sicherungspunktes•, auf den sich eine (noch aktive) Transaktion zurücksetzen lässt. Die Änderungen dürfen allerdings noch nicht endgültig festgeschrieben werden, da die Transaktion bis hin zur Bestätigung des COMMIT noch scheitern kann.•SQL: •savepoint •<identifier>•Zurücksetzen• der aktiven Transaktion auf einen definierten Sicherungspunkt.•SQL: •rollback to savepoint •<identifier> oder nur •rollback to •<identifier>•Weitere aktuelle Fragestellungen im heutigen Hochleistungsdatenmanagement:•Vom ACID-Prinzip zum •CAP-Theorem für verteilte Datenbanken.•Hauptspeicherdatenbanken• (SAP-HANA) verändern die Speicherhierarchie.•NoSQL•-Datenbanken unterstützen nicht-relationale Datenformate.•Blockchain•-Datenbanken betonen Nachvollziehbarkeit, •Data Spaces •Datensouveränität.